The report mainly studies the size, recent trends and development status of the 3D Printing in Education market, as well as investment opportunities, government policy, market dynamics (drivers, restraints, opportunities), supply chain and competitive landscape. Technological innovation and advancement will further optimize the performance of the product, making it more widely used in downstream applications. Moreover, Porter's Five Forces Analysis (potential entrants, suppliers, substitutes, buyers, industry competitors) provides crucial information for knowing the 3D Printing in Education market.

Major players in the global 3D Printing in Education market include:
Stratasy
EnvisionTEC
3D Hubs
XYZPrinting
ExOne
Graphene 3D Lab
3D Systems
Materialise
Ultimaker
Organovo Holdings
voxeljet
